i'm joseph bryant. i'm the regional vice president of sciu 10-1. we're here to speak on a particular issue that we're facing and it pertains to some of our employees within the sfmta. i think we've made all of you aware of this issue in regards to the school crossing guards, you know, school crossing guards provide essential services to ensure that kids can get to school safely and on time and so forth. with this position, a number of these folks just faced challenges in terms of the way that their employment is structures, essentially short hours that don't allow them to reach the levels where they can benefit from pension, healthcare and so forth. so we're asking with this budget, the $1.2 billion budget within the sfmta, to consider correcting this problem of our school crossing guards to allow them to live and prosper in the city and county of san francisco. sfmta is a department we've worked mutually with on many issues and been able to resolve many of these. we also feel this is of mutual benefit to resolve the sfmta has referenced challenges
